Emergency Closing Information

The Governors State University community will be informed about a campus closure or emergency situation via the following methods:

GSU Website

Regroup Emergency Notification System

The university's Regroup Notification System delivers emergency and closing information to students, faculty, and staff via three methods:

  • Pre-recorded messages delivered by phone
  • Text messages sent to text-enabled phones
    (Note: You may incur regular phone and text message charges when receiving emergency notification. Check with your telephone/cellular provider regarding current rates.)
  • E-mail sent to a GSU issued student or staff account

Additional information, including how to set personal contact preferences is available on GSU's Emergency Notification webpage.

University Hotline

  • GSU's campus status hotline, 708.534.4909, will provide a recorded message with information regarding an emergency closure. Because it's possible many calls will be received at the same time, callers may experience a busy signal and should repeat their call until the message is heard.

Determining Status for the Day Following the Initial Closure:

  • Check all resources listed above.
  • In the absence of a specific announcement to the contrary, it should be understood that classes and other functions will continue as scheduled.
